Buying Guide for 345 John Deere Round Baler Wheel Bearing
Understanding the Importance of the Wheel Bearing
When I first started maintaining my 345 John Deere round baler, I quickly realized how crucial the wheel bearing is for smooth operation. The wheel bearing supports the baler’s wheel, allowing it to rotate with minimal friction. A worn or damaged bearing can cause uneven wear, noise, and even failure of the wheel assembly, which can lead to costly downtime during baling season.
Identifying the Right Wheel Bearing for My Baler
I made sure to check the exact specifications of the wheel bearing needed for the 345 model. This typically includes the bearing’s size, type, and load capacity. Referring to the baler’s manual helped me confirm the part number and dimensions to avoid any compatibility issues. It’s important to match the bearing precisely to ensure proper fit and function.
Considering Quality and Durability
From my experience, choosing a high-quality bearing is essential because it endures heavy loads and harsh conditions in the field. I look for bearings made from durable materials with good seals to protect against dust, moisture, and debris. This extends the lifespan of the bearing and reduces the frequency of replacements.
Checking for Compatibility with Other Components
I always inspect related parts like the hub, seals, and spindle to make sure they are in good condition and compatible with the new bearing. Sometimes, replacing the bearing alone isn’t enough if other components are worn out. Ensuring all parts work well together helps prevent future issues.
Ease of Installation and Maintenance
I prefer bearings that come with clear instructions or are designed for straightforward installation. Some bearings require special tools or professional help, so considering the ease of installation can save time and effort. Additionally, I check if the bearing needs regular lubrication or maintenance to keep it running smoothly.
